However, there are areas where you must use caution. While the design is robust, it contains details that may struggle at very small sizes. If you are creating tiny sticker designs or intricate layered vinyl projects, test the smallest elements first. Thin lines can sometimes tear during weeding if the vinyl quality is low. Also, be mindful of crowded compositions. If you pair this graphic with too many other elements, it can lose its impact. Keep the layout clean to let the design breathe. Avoid using low-contrast colors; for example, light gray on white will render the design invisible. Always ensure high contrast for readability and visual appeal.

Technical Notes for the Serious Crafter

Before you list this as an Etsy product or use it for customer orders, there are practical steps you must take. First, always test the file. Open the SVG in your preferred software and inspect the paths. Are there any unnecessary nodes? Is the cut path continuous? A quick cleanup can save you hours of frustration later. Second, check the PNG transparency. If you are using the raster version for sublimation or print-on-demand services, ensure the background is truly transparent. A white halo around the design can look unprofessional on colored products.

Resolution is another key factor. Confirm that the DPI is sufficient for your intended use. For large format prints like tote bags or banners, you need high-resolution files to avoid blurriness. Test colors before printing extensively. Screens often display colors differently than printers. Print a sample on your actual substrate—whether it is cotton, polyester, or cardstock—to verify color accuracy. Place the design on real mockups to see how it interacts with shadows and folds. This step is vital for creating compelling product listings that convert browsers into buyers.

Typography pairing is also essential. Since One Sweet Nurse has a distinct character, choose your fonts wisely. A clean sans serif font can modernize the look, while a script font can add elegance. Avoid overly decorative display fonts that might compete with the graphic. Finally, and most importantly, confirm the commercial licensing. Ensure you have the rights to use this digital product for physical goods and print-on-demand items. Understanding the terms of your commercial license protects your handmade business from legal issues and ensures you can sell your creations with confidence.
